539,740 is a composite number, even.
539,740 (five hundred thirty-nine thousand seven hundred forty) is an even 6-digit number. It is a composite number with 12 divisors, and factors as 2² × 5 × 26,987. Its proper divisors sum to 593,756,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x83C5C.
